Anwar loves Umno, says Zahid

KUALA LUMPUR: It is impossible for Prime Minister Datuk Seri Anwar Ibrahim to fulfil all the requests and demands made by Umno, Datuk Seri Dr Ahmad Zahid Hamidi said.
